How are weight and force are related?

Weight is the gravitational force acting on an object due to its mass. The force of gravity on an object affects its weight, with weight typically measured in units of force like Newtons. Thus, weight and force are related through the gravitational force acting on an object due to its mass.


What is the formula for measuring the weight force of 100gm object?

The weight force of an object is calculated by multiplying its mass (in kg) by the acceleration due to gravity (approximately 9.81 m/s^2). To convert 100g to kg, divide by 1000 to get 0.1 kg. The weight force of a 100g object would be approximately 0.1 kg * 9.81 m/s^2 = 0.981 N.


WHAT IS THE WEIGHT OF A BOOT WITH THE MASS OF 850g?

To find the weight of the boot, which is the force it exerts due to gravity, you need to multiply the mass of the boot by the acceleration due to gravity (9.8 m/s^2). The weight of the boot would be 8.33 N.


Can you measure weight using a force meter?

Yes, weight is a force that can be measured using a force meter. The force meter measures the force exerted by an object due to gravity, which is directly proportional to the object's weight.

How do you convert 70 pounds to kg?

"Pound" is a unit of force. "Kg" is a unit of mass. They don't convert directly. On Earth, 70 pounds is the weight of 31.751 kg of mass. (rounded) On the moon, 70 pounds is the weight of 191.858 kg of mass. (rounded) In other places, 70 pounds is the weight of different amounts of mass.
